#37341b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37341b is composed of 21.6% red, 20.4%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 53.6 degrees, a saturation of 34.1% and a lightness of 16.1%. #37341b color hex could be obtained by blending #6e6836 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#37341b color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#37341b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#37341b has RGB values of R:55, G:52,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.51,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3617819.

Shades and Tints of #37341b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#faf9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#37341b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2a28 is the less saturated color, while #504802 is the most saturated one.
